This route is an extracurricular activity with the Yoshida Institute (ヨシダ日本語学院).
The school prepares an extracurricular activity every 3 months and this time we went to the National Museum of Nature and Science (国立科学博物館),
located in Ueno Park.
I have started to record my departure from home to the Takadanobaba train station as a route, with the aim of registering in Wikiloc some areas that I visit daily, such as kansen-en park 甘泉園公園。This park is very beautiful and very relaxing. It has several benches and seating areas and is in front of Yoshida High School. Once I saw this park I went to the takadanobaba station. To Ueno station by train it is only 5-10 minutes.
The National Museum of Nature and Science is incredible. It is a complex with 2 multi-storey buildings and different exposures. There are many rooms with different themes, such as marine life or the evolution of man. In these rooms there are all kinds of objects on display: minerals, fossils, old objects, wax sculptures and (in my opinion, the saddest thing) stuffed animals. The highlight of the museum in my opinion are the dinosaur fossils. It is the most incredible collection I have ever seen in a museum, it includes the legendary Tyrannosaurus Rex. Another dinosaur that steals the show is the Allosarus. This incredible carnivore is not from the Cretaceous like most of the famous Jurassic park dinosaurs, but is indeed from the Jurassic, where it was the largest carnivorous predator. It has a room for the solo since it was the first dinosaur fossil exposed in Japan (1964).
Leaving the museum, I returned to the beginning of the route through another area that I visit frequently, past Akihabara and Kōkyo. Having time Tokyo is a city full of things to travel everywhere by train.
